Some consider it a fall tradition, but others see it as a health hazard. For years, residents of Effingham have been allowed to burn their leaves, with virtually no restrictions. But as News Watch's Jesse Guinn city leaders are looking to possibly change the rules. Bloemker says there's no time frame on when the city will make a decision on a city burn ordinance. He tells News Watch more research needs to be done before deciding if all burning will be banned, or if city will just restrict days and times when residents can burn. Right now, residents can still burn anytime during the day, but all fires need to be out before dark.
